Who Are The Main Characters In Icarus And Daedalus?

4 Answers2025-07-20 01:06:02
The myth of Icarus and Daedalus is one of those timeless stories that never fails to captivate me. Daedalus is the brilliant but tragic inventor, a master craftsman who designed the labyrinth for King Minos of Crete. His son, Icarus, is the young, impulsive boy who ignores his father's warnings and flies too close to the sun with wings made of wax and feathers. The dynamic between them is heartbreaking—Daedalus, the cautious genius, and Icarus, the dreamer who pays the ultimate price for his hubris. How Does Icarus And Daedalus End In The Original Story?

4 Answers2025-07-20 11:06:58
The myth of Icarus and Daedalus is one of those timeless tales that never fails to stir the imagination. Daedalus, the brilliant craftsman, constructs wings made of feathers and wax to escape the labyrinth he designed for King Minos of Crete. He warns his son, Icarus, not to fly too close to the sun or the sea—the wax would melt or the feathers would dampen. But Icarus, intoxicated by the thrill of flight, soars higher and higher, ignoring his father's advice. The sun's heat melts the wax, and Icarus plummets into the sea, drowning. Daedalus, heartbroken, watches helplessly as his son falls. He continues his flight to Sicily, where he dedicates his wings to the god Apollo in mourning. The story is a haunting reminder of human ambition and the consequences of ignoring wisdom. It's a myth that resonates deeply, blending tragedy with a cautionary lesson about hubris and the fragile balance between aspiration and recklessness.
